Nothing is more predictable about society than the fact that old people panic about how everything they don't understand is a sign of the end times. Aristotle complained about how rude the youth were to the elders. Authority figures freaked out about Teddy Bears and cars. Parents rended their garments about the Satanic grip radio and comic books had on kids. All you have to do is substitute the nouns, but the panic remains the same. This week guest host Nate Heath joins the show to talk about how the more things change, the more they stay the same. You can find Nate Heath weekly on his podcast NotNerd.
